Internships Opportunities :
Yes, Providing Internships are a part of our curriculum. There are many companies that offer internships for students. Naukri, Shiksha, Asta AVM, HR Sangam are some of the places students go for internship for 3-4 months. Since students do not work daily (as they have regular college), they go on thursdays, fridays and saturdays mostly. Stipends are not given.

Fee Structure And Facilities :
The fee for a MBA student is Rs.1,20,000 for two years. It can be paid as Rs.30,000 every semester. This is much feasible when compared to other institutions offering MBA. But there are many hidden costs. The semester examination fee levied by Anna University is too high. They charge Rs.450 per subject. On average there are about 8-10 subjects every semester. But there is no value for that money.

Exam Structure :
The college is affiliated under Anna University. So they have no power over the semester examinations. But for every semester Unit Test 1, Unit Test 2 and Model Exams are conducted. Practicals alongside if necessary. All these are fine. But the semester exams are hectic. The time table set by Anna University, either so much gap between 2 exams or no gap between 2 tough subjects. It is tough to patch up.
